    Abstract: According to an example aspect of the present invention, there is provided a method for processing a black mass to battery chemicals. The method comprises leaching the black mass using sulfuric acid and a reducing agent to produce a first process solution comprising lithium sulfate and at least one of manganese sulfate, copper sulfate, nickel sulfate and cobalt sulfate, and impurities, which first process solution is separated from graphite by filtration. Thereafter, the process comprises removing impurities from the first process solution using lithium hydroxide, to produce a second process solution, separating lithium from the second process solution using chromatographic lithium separation producing lithium sulfate and a third process solution and separating at least one of copper, nickel and cobalt from the third process solution by ion exchange producing lithium sulfate.

    Abstract: The present invention relates to separation and recovery of metals from ground alkaline batteries using anode mud (zinc electrolysis waste) and other manganese and zinc containing materials. The material commonly referred to as alkaline black (AKB) is solubilized into sulfate media and the manganese to zinc ratio is adjusted. The solution containing metals is processed using crystallization and ion exchange methods to produce manganese sulfate and zinc sulfate solutions for several possible applications.

    Abstract: The present invention relates to the recovery and purification of lithium from lithium containing sources, like lithium ion battery materials, using ion exchange. A lithium salt containing solution is passed through an acid cation exchange resin, and a lithium raffinate and a mixture of other elements such as metals like nickel, cobalt and manganese, are recovered as products. The lithium raffinate can then be processed into other lithium products such as lithium carbonate and lithium hydroxide.
